How much do structural drafting technician j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for structural drafting technician in the United States is $24.48,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.23 and $25.96 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

We are seeking a skilled Revit Technician/Designer with a strong plumbing background and basic HVAC knowledge to join our team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for creating detailed 3D models, drawings, and construction documents for plumbing systems across various project types. This position requires excellent Revit proficiency and a solid understanding of plumbing design principles, codes, and best practices. 

Requirements

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ain Revit models for plumbing systems, including domestic water, sanitary, vent, and gas systems.
  • Produce detailed construction documents, layouts, and schedules.
  • Coordinate plumbing models with architectural, structural, mechanical, and electrical disciplines.
  • Review drawings for accuracy, compliance, and constructability.
  • Assist in design calculations and system sizing as required.
  • Communicate effectively with project managers, engineers, and field teams.

Qualifications:

  • Proven proficiency in Autodesk Revit (2+ years preferred).
  • Experience in plumbing design for commercial, residential, or industrial projects. Basic HVAC knowledge preferred.
  • Strong understanding of plumbing codes (IPC, UPC, or local equivalents).
  • Ability to read and interpret construction documents.
  • Excellent attention to detail and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ong communication and collaboration abilities.
  • Experience with AutoCAD, Navisworks, or BIM coordination.
  • Knowledge of fire protection or mechanical systems.
  • Associate or bachelor's degree in a related field.
